Last Updated at 11 October 2024ZPPSP ZOPADPATTI: A Rural Primary School in Maharashtra
ZPPSP ZOPADPATTI is a government-run primary school located in the rural area of Paithan block, Aurangabad district, Maharashtra. Established in 2001, this co-educational institution serves students from Class 1 to Class 5, providing a vital educational foundation for the community. The school's management is overseen by the local body, ensuring a strong connection to the local needs and priorities.
Infrastructure and Resources:
The school boasts a government-provided building, equipped with two well-maintained classrooms dedicated to instruction. While there is no boundary wall, the school enjoys a reliable electricity connection, crucial for modern learning environments. The school’s library, containing 90 books, provides valuable supplementary learning resources. A functional playground offers recreational space for students, promoting physical activity and holistic development. Hand pumps provide a consistent source of drinking water, addressing a fundamental need for the students' well-being. Importantly, ramps for disabled children ensure accessibility for all students.
Teaching and Learning:
Marathi serves as the primary language of instruction, facilitating clear communication and cultural relevance. The school employs two male teachers, dedicated to providing quality education to the students. Meals are provided and prepared on the school premises, eliminating concerns about food security and ensuring the students can focus on learning.
